Centrifugal Pump Pros and Cons

Centrifugal pumps offer several advantages, including easy installation and operation, low maintenance needs, and high efficiency. However, they also have some drawbacks, such as limited suction capabilities and the need for regular monitoring to prevent cavitation.

Single Inlet Centrifugal Pump Disadvantages

Single inlet centrifugal pumps have a limited flow capacity compared to double inlet pumps, which can be a disadvantage in applications that require high flow rates. Additionally, single inlet pumps may be more prone to cavitation due to their design.

Why Are Centrifugal Pumps Used

Centrifugal pumps are used in a wide range of applications due to their versatility, efficiency, and reliability. They are commonly used in industries such as oil and gas, water treatment, chemical processing, and HVAC systems.

Characteristics of a Centrifugal Pump

Centrifugal pumps operate by converting rotational energy into kinetic energy to move fluid through the pump. They are characterized by their simple design, high flow rates, and smooth operation. Centrifugal pumps are also known for their ability to handle a wide range of fluids, from water to corrosive chemicals.

Where Are Centrifugal Pumps Used

Centrifugal pumps are used in various industries and applications, including agriculture, manufacturing, mining, and municipal water systems. They are ideal for pumping large volumes of fluid at relatively low pressures, making them suitable for a wide range of tasks.

Explain Working of Centrifugal Pump

Centrifugal pumps work by using a rotating impeller to create a centrifugal force that moves fluid through the pump. As the impeller spins, it draws fluid into the pump and then accelerates it outwards, increasing its velocity and pressure. This process allows the pump to efficiently transport fluid from one location to another.
